Latest Patents
Kekalainen holds a patent titled "Separation and recovery of xylose using weakly basic anion exchange resins." This invention pertains to an efficient method of isolating xylose from xylose-containing plant-based solutions. The process utilizes a chromatographic separation system that incorporates weak base anion exchange resins and, optionally, other types of resins. By passing the solution through this separation system, Kekalainen's method allows for the recovery of at least one fraction enriched in xylose, with the potential to recover a rhamnose fraction as well.
